Frequently Asked Questions about San Diego
How much are Studio apartments in San Diego?
There are currently 5,600 Studio Apartments in San Diego with rent ranges from $900 to $14,441 with an average price of $2,399.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om San Diego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in San Diego ranges from $850 to $17,361 with an average monthly rent of $2,932.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in San Diego c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in San Diego range from $799 to $29,595.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,782.
How expensive are San Diego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 2,099 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in San Diego on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$899 to $44,003 - averaging $4,937 for the location.
